cmake / c ++:哪个包包含`-lOpenGLSupport`

时间:2011-04-05 09:01:58

标签: c++ opengl linker cmake bulletphysics

/usr/bin/ld: cannot find -lOpenGLSupport

链接时出现上述错误。

我有googledno avail 我在哪里可以获得这个库(包/源自源代码)?

(如果这个问题更多在家/适用于superuser.com,mods随意移动它)

谢谢!


操作系统是Ubuntu Karmic。

1 个答案:

答案 0 :(得分:2)

-lOpenGLSupport似乎来自bulletphysics库。


更多详情:

我是从源代码构建的,但是没有指定它应该构建共享库。这样做似乎已经纠正了这个问题。

供将来参考:

使用这些命令构建bulletphysics

cmake  -DBUILD_SHARED_LIBS=ON -DCMAKE_BUILD_TYPE=RelWithDebugInfo . -G "Unix Makefiles"
make

(回答自己的问题)